NEXT UP: As the Euro 2012 "enters its crucial phase," adidas CEO Herbert Hainer's mind is "already at the next important sports event," according to Natali Schwab of MARKET WATCH. Hainer said, "Our focus is on Brazil." Brazil will host the Confederations Cup next year, followed by the 2014 World Cup and the 2016 Summer Olympics in Rio de Janeiro. Hainer: "Brazil has large potential." The country has 195 million inhabitants, and Hainer explained it as "mad for sports." Adidas ranks second in Brazil by revenue, behind rival Nike (MARKETWATCH.com, 6/22).
